It's all at the back of Chorley Road near Boar's Head - this is looking towards Standish - photographer has his back towards Haigh Hall. Viaduct to the left carried the Whelley Loop line through the plantations; it's still standing, the other viaduct on the right carried the line from Boars head through Red Rock up to Adlington - only the brick pillars stand today - they're nicknamed 'the dominoes'

The Douglas Valley Viaduct, known localy as the Twenty bridges. An impressive structure around 1000 feet in lenth combined with brick arches and iron spans. It carried the line from Standish to Bamfurlong know as the Whelley loop. Hundreds of railway builders (navvies) built the bridge over the valley in the late 1800s, and some almost certainly would have lost their lives. Today, the brickwork is crumbling away and the steel is corroding fast.
